Given the set of equations:
2x + y = 10
y = 3x
Let's solve for x and y.
Here, let's use substitution method.
Substitute 3x for y in equation 1:
2x + y = 10
2x + 3x = 10
5x = 10
Divide both sides by 5:

In equation 2, substitute 2 for x to find y.
y = 3x
y = 3(2)
y = 6
Therefore, we have:
x = 2 and y = 6
ANSWER:
x = 2, y = 6
